Output 3cb0e57e5a71030d87bfe98be1d9e8674bd157fd2e0bd2ef782fb1cb12819d97:1

value
2564349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b8ba756e1a97c740b58f161060b91f406a3fb9 OP_EQUAL
address
3HLzmVpxMu1kKJv6e6Db2TujBWjnZE1LKL
transaction
3cb0e57e5a71030d87bfe98be1d9e8674bd157fd2e0bd2ef782fb1cb12819d97
spent
true